Ola, a mobility platform, on Wednesday, expanded its ESOP (employee stock option plan) pool to ₹3,000 crore, by allocating additional stocks worth ₹400 crore to employees ahead of its proposed public float. “Our expanded ESOP programme, along with the fresh stock allocation of ₹400 crore enables our key talent to participate in the long term wealth creation opportunities generated by their innovations and the impact they create,” said Bhavish Aggarwal, Ola’s Founder.More Related News
